πŸ“ŠMethodology: Live counters estimate births and deaths using annual demographic rates applied to the base population. Births are calculated as (population Γ— birth rate Γ· 1000) Γ· 365.25 Γ· 24 Γ· 60 Γ· 60 per second. Deaths use the same formula with the death rate. Population change is the net difference between cumulative births and deaths since the baseline data date. These are statistical approximations, not live vital-registration data.
⚠️Data Transparency: The population figure for Ed Damazin (200,000) comes from our city database (SimpleMaps World Cities Database) and may differ from official census figures. Birth rate (33/1,000) and death rate (7/1,000) are country-level averages from UN World Population Prospects & World Bank applied to all cities in Sudan β€” individual city rates may vary. Life expectancy (65.0 yrs) is also a national estimate. Live counters are mathematical estimates from our baseline date (2026-05-20), not live vital-registration. Baseline & Model Scope

The imported city population is the baseline observation used by this page. We do not present reconstructed historical city populations as observed facts because applying today's national birth/death rates backward would not account for migration, boundary changes or historical rate changes.

Natural-Change Scenario

If current national birth and death rates stayed constant and migration were ignored, the model would produce 221,625 by 2030, 286,479 by 2040, and 370,311 by 2050. This is a scenario calculation, not an official forecast. It assumes constant rates and excludes migration, boundary changes, policy and economic shifts.

Ed Damazin is a medium-sized city located in Sudan. With an estimated population of 200,000 people, it represents a significant urban center within the country. The city operates in the Africa/Khartoum time zone (UTC+2:00), placing it among the cities that share this temporal region.

Demographically, Ed Damazin has a growing natural-change estimate. With a birth rate of 33 and a death rate of 7 per 1,000 residents annually, the population is rapidly growing. The average life expectancy stands at 65.0 years, reflecting the overall health and living conditions in the region. The model estimates approximately 6,600 births and 1,400 deaths per year, resulting in a net change of 5,200 people per year.
